互联网中的桥梁,域名服务器与IP地址转换的奥秘

云服之家 云服务器资讯 1.3K+

在浩瀚无垠的互联网宇宙中,每一台计算机、每一个网站、每一个应用程序都拥有一个独一无二的“数字身份证”——IP地址,它们如同网络世界中的门牌号,精确标识了信息传输的起点与终点,对于普通用户而言,记住一连串复杂的数字(如192.168.1.1)既无意义又难记,域名系统(DNS,Domain Name System)应运而生,它充当了人类可读的网址(如www.example.com)与机器可识别的IP地址之间的“翻译官”,使得互联网的使用更加便捷与直观,本文将深入探讨域名服务器如何实现这一转换过程,揭示其背后的技术原理与重要性。

互联网中的桥梁,域名服务器与IP地址转换的奥秘

云服之家,国内最专业的云服务器虚拟主机域名商家信息平台

域名系统的架构与运作机制

域名系统是一个分布式的数据库系统,其核心功能是将易于记忆的域名转换为IP地址,反之亦然,这一过程主要由四个关键组件完成:域名服务器、根服务器、顶级域服务器(TLD)和权威域名服务器。

  • 根服务器:作为DNS查询的起点,根服务器并不直接存储域名到IP的映射信息,而是指导查询者前往正确的顶级域服务器,全球共有13组根服务器,由多个机构分布在不同地点维护,确保冗余和稳定性。

  • 顶级域服务器(TLD):负责管理和维护特定顶级域名(如.com、.org、.net)下的所有域名信息,当查询请求到达根服务器后,它会根据域名后缀将请求转发至相应的顶级域服务器。

  • 权威域名服务器:每个域名所有者或注册商都会有一台或多台权威域名服务器,负责存储并更新该域名对应的IP地址或其他相关信息,当用户访问某个网站时,首先会向该网站的权威域名服务器发起查询请求。

  • 本地域名服务器:也称为递归DNS服务器,是用户设备(如电脑、手机)直接连接的服务器,负责处理用户的DNS查询请求,如果本地服务器无法直接找到所需信息,它会代替用户向根服务器或顶级域服务器发起查询,最终获取IP地址并返回给用户设备。

转换过程:从“www.example.com”到IP地址

当用户通过浏览器输入一个网址(如www.example.com)并点击“进入”时,这一转换过程大致如下:

  1. 本地解析尝试:用户的设备会检查其本地缓存中是否有该域名的记录,如果有,则直接返回IP地址;如果没有,则进入下一步。

  2. 递归查询:本地域名服务器(通常是ISP提供的DNS服务器)开始查询工作,它首先检查自己的缓存,然后尝试从权威域名服务器直接获取记录,如果权威域名服务器不可达或没有记录,它会向根服务器发起查询请求。

  3. 根服务器指引:根服务器并不直接提供IP地址,而是告知本地域名服务器应联系的顶级域服务器地址。

  4. 顶级域服务器响应:顶级域服务器接收到查询请求后,会返回负责该域名的权威域名服务器的地址。

  5. 权威域名服务器回应:权威域名服务器接收到查询请求后,返回所请求的域名对应的IP地址给本地域名服务器。

  6. 结果返回:本地域名服务器将获取的IP地址返回给用户设备,同时可能将该记录缓存一段时间(TTL值决定缓存时间),以便未来相同请求可以快速响应。

安全性与隐私考量

随着网络攻击手段的不断进化,DNS系统也面临着诸多安全威胁,如DNS劫持、中间人攻击等,为了应对这些挑战,DNS安全扩展(DNSSEC)应运而生,它通过为DNS记录添加数字签名,确保DNS响应的真实性和完整性,有效防止恶意篡改,隐私保护也成为重要议题,一些国家和地区开始实施DNS over HTTPS(DoH)协议,以加密方式传输DNS查询和响应数据,保护用户隐私不被窃取。

域名服务器作为互联网基础设施的关键组成部分,不仅简化了网络资源的访问过程,还通过不断的技术革新保障了网络的安全与隐私,随着物联网、云计算等技术的快速发展,未来DNS系统将面临更多挑战与机遇,理解其工作原理不仅有助于我们更好地使用互联网,也为探索更高效、更安全的网络通信技术奠定了基础,在这个信息爆炸的时代,域名服务器无疑是连接现实与虚拟世界的不可或缺的“桥梁”。

标签: 域名服务器 IP地址转换 互联网桥梁